Understanding Fentanyl Citrate Injection: A Comprehensive Guide to Neofax UK Standards for Neonatal Care

In the complicated environment of the Neonatal Intensive Care Unit (NICU), pain management and sedation are important elements of patient care. Among the medicinal representatives used, Fentanyl Citrate stands out as a powerful synthetic opioid analgesic. In the United Kingdom, healthcare specialists rely greatly on the Neofax guidelines (typically incorporated with the BNF for Children) to ensure the safe and effective administration of this high-potency medication.

This article provides an in-depth expedition of Fentanyl Citrate injection in the context of neonatal care, focusing on signs, dosing according to Neofax requirements, safety profiles, and vital monitoring criteria.


What is Fentanyl Citrate?

Fentanyl Citrate is a rapid-acting synthetic opioid that engages mainly with the mu-opioid receptors in the central nerve system. It is around 50 to 100 times more potent than morphine. Its appeal in neonatal care comes from its rapid beginning of action and its relatively steady cardiovascular profile compared to other opioids, which can cause considerable histamine release and subsequent hypotension.

In the UK, the administration of Fentanyl in neonatal settings is strictly managed and follows standardized protocols to reduce the risks connected with such a powerful narcotic.

Indicators for Use in Neonates

According to Neofax UK standards, Fentanyl Citrate is shown for several particular scenarios in the NICU:

  1. Analgesia: For the relief of severe acute discomfort, such as post-operative pain or pain associated with injury.
  2. Sedation for Mechanical Ventilation: To enhance synchrony with the ventilator and lower the stress reaction in seriously ill infants.
  3. Pre-medication for Procedures: Commonly utilized for "intubation packages" to provide quick analgesia and sedation throughout endotracheal tube placement.
  4. Continuous Sedation: For babies needing long-term respiratory assistance where other sedatives might be improper.

Dose and Administration Guidelines

Precision is vital when dosing Fentanyl for neonates, as their renal and hepatic functions are immature, significantly impacting drug metabolism. The following tables sum up the standard dosing regimens adjusted from Neofax recommendations.

Table 1: Bolus Dosing for Procedures/Intubation

IndicationAge/WeightSuggested DoseFrequency
Pre-intubationAll Neonates1 to 5 micrograms/kgSingle dose (Slow IV)
Minor ProceduresAll Neonates0.5 to 2 micrograms/kgAs needed
Sharp Pain ReliefAll Neonates1 to 2 micrograms/kgEvery 2-- 4 hours

Table 2: Continuous Intravenous Infusion Dosing

SignStart DoseMaintenance Range
Maintenance Sedation0.5-- 1 microgram/kg/hour1-- 5 micrograms/kg/hour
Post-operative Care1 microgram/kg/hourAdjust based upon discomfort rating

Note: Doses above 5 micrograms/kg/hour are rarely needed in neonates and substantially increase the risk of chest wall rigidness and opioid tolerance.


Pharmacokinetics in the Neonatal Population

Comprehending how the neonatal body procedures Fentanyl is vital for preventing toxicity.

  • Absorption: When provided intravenously, the start is practically instant (1-- 2 minutes).
  • Distribution: Fentanyl is highly lipophilic, meaning it redistributes quickly into the fat and muscle tissues. In neonates with low body fat, the plasma concentration may remain greater for longer.
  • Metabolic process: It is mainly metabolized in the liver through the CYP3A4 enzyme system. In premature babies, this system is not totally developed, leading to an extended half-life.
  • Excretion: Primarily excreted via the kidneys. Impaired kidney function needs careful dosage titration.

Key Nursing and Clinical Considerations

The administration of Fentanyl Citrate injection requires alert tracking. Neofax UK highlights several "gold requirement" practices for clinicians.

1. Delivery Methods

Fentanyl ought to be administered through a dedicated IV line or a Y-site where compatibility has actually been confirmed. For bolus doses, the injection must be given gradually over 3 to 5 minutes. Quick infusion is directly linked to among the most extreme negative effects: "Stiff Lung" or chest wall rigidity.

2. Keeping an eye on Parameters

Neonates receiving Fentanyl must be under continuous observation. This consists of:

  • Respiratory Rate and Effort: To spot opioid-induced respiratory depression.
  • Oxygen Saturation (SpO2): Continuous pulse oximetry is compulsory.
  • Heart Rate and Blood Pressure: While more stable than morphine, Fentanyl can still trigger bradycardia.
  • Pain/Sedation Scales: Use of validated tools like the N-PASS (Neonatal Pain, Agitation, and Sedation Scale) or PIPP (Premature Infant Pain Profile).

Adverse Effects and Management

While effective, Fentanyl Citrate is related to a number of considerable adverse effects that doctor should be prepared to manage.

Typical Side Effects:

  • Respiratory Depression: The most frequent and unsafe side impact.
  • Urinary Retention: Opioids can reduce bladder detrusor muscle tone.
  • Minimized Gastrointestinal Motility: Leading to constipation or intolerance of enteral feeds.
  • Bradycardia: A slowing of the heart rate, specifically with fast administration.

Major Complications:

  1. Chest Wall Rigidity: This is a medical emergency where the thoracic muscles become stiff, making ventilation nearly difficult. It is usually handled with a muscle relaxant (like vecuronium) and manual ventilation until the impact wears off.
  2. Opioid Tolerance and Withdrawal: Prolonged usage (beyond 5-- 7 days) frequently leads to tolerance, requiring higher doses. Unexpected cessation can trigger Neonatal Abstinence Syndrome (withdrawal), defined by irritation, tremblings, and tachycardia.

Requirement Dilution and Preparation

In UK clinical practice, Fentanyl is frequently diluted to streamline micro-dosing. The typical concentration utilized in many NICUs is 10 micrograms/mL or 50 micrograms/mL, depending on the pump settings and the weight of the infant.

List of Preparation Safety Checks:

  • Verify the concentration of the ampoule (standard is 50 micrograms/mL).
  • Double-check computations with a second authorized specialist.
  • Guarantee the infusion pump is set for "micrograms" and not "milligrams."
  • Label the syringe clearly with the drug name, concentration, date, and client ID.

FAQ: Fentanyl Citrate in Neonatal Care

1. How does Fentanyl compare to Morphine for neonates?

Fentanyl is typically chosen for infants with cardiovascular instability because it does not trigger the histamine release connected with morphine, which can cause hypotension. Nevertheless, Fentanyl has a higher risk of triggering chest wall rigidity.

2. Can Fentanyl be reversed?

Yes. Naloxone is the specific antagonist utilized to reverse the effects of Fentanyl in the occasion of serious breathing depression or overdose. However, Naloxone ought to be used with caution as it can cause severe withdrawal in opioid-dependent babies.

3. How do we avoid withdrawal after long-term use?

According to Neofax and local UK standards, if an infant has actually been on a Fentanyl infusion for more than a couple of days, the dosage must be "weaned" or tapered slowly (usually 10-20% reduction daily) instead of stopped suddenly.

4. Is Fentanyl safe for use in early babies?

Yes, but the half-life is considerably longer in preterm infants. Close tracking is required as the drug will remain in their system for an extended duration compared to call infants.

5. What should be done if chest wall rigidity takes place?

The infusion must be stopped right away. The clinician may need to administer a short-acting neuromuscular obstructing agent and offer bag-mask ventilation up until the stiff state solves.
